The Graduate Certificate in British Lean Management in Healthcare equips professionals with advanced skills to streamline healthcare processes and improve patient outcomes. This program focuses on applying lean principles to reduce waste, enhance efficiency, and foster a culture of continuous improvement within healthcare settings.


Key learning outcomes include mastering lean management tools, such as value stream mapping and root cause analysis, to optimize healthcare workflows. Participants will also develop leadership skills to drive organizational change and implement sustainable lean practices in real-world scenarios.

Graduate Certificate in British Lean Management in Healthcare is increasingly significant in today’s market, as healthcare systems in the UK face mounting pressure to improve efficiency and patient outcomes. With 87% of UK healthcare providers reporting challenges in resource optimization and operational inefficiencies, lean management principles offer a proven framework to streamline processes and reduce waste. This certification equips professionals with the skills to implement lean methodologies, fostering a culture of continuous improvement in healthcare settings. The demand for lean management expertise is underscored by recent trends, including the NHS’s commitment to achieving £22 billion in efficiency savings by 2025. Professionals with this certification are uniquely positioned to drive transformative change, addressing critical issues such as patient wait times, staff productivity, and cost management. By integrating lean principles, healthcare organizations can enhance service delivery while maintaining high standards of care.
